What two units of measurement are used to classify engine sizes?

Engineering
2 answers:
seraphim [82]3 years ago
8 0
Liters or cubic inches
Nady [450]3 years ago
4 0
Metric units of cubic centimetres or litres

What are the laws that apply to one vehicle towing another?
Sergeu [11.5K]
The drawbar or other connections must be strong enough to pull all the weight of the vehicle being towed. The drawbar or other connection may not exceed 15 feet from one vehicle to the other.

What is the effect of the workpiece specific cutting energy on the cutting forces, and why?
ella [17]

Explanation:

Specific cutting energy:

   It the ratio of power required to cut the material to metal removal rate of material.If we take the force required to cut the material is F and velocity of cutting tool is V then cutting power will be the product of force and the cutting tool velocity.

Power P = F x V

Lets take the metal removal rate =MRR

Then the specific energy will be

    sp=\dfrac{F\times V}{MRR}

If we consider that metal removal rate and cutting tool velocity is constant then when we increases the cutting force then specific energy will also increase.
